Cy Coleman and Carolyn Leigh's Little Me, the opening production of New York City Center's 2014 Encores! season, runs for seven performances, February 5 - 9. The show is directed by John Rando with music direction by Rob Berman and choreography by Joshua Bergasse.Little Me, Neil Simon's first musical, is the story of the glamorous Belle Poitrine (Rachel York as young Belle, Judy Kaye as older Belle), a self-invented celebrity who has spent her life in pursuit of wealth, culture and social position. Tony Award-winner Christian Borle will play all six of Belle's oddball lovers, who range from an innocent college boy to an octogenarian lecher to the dying king of a tiny European country that doesn't seem to exist. As previously reported, the highly buzzed about musical Ghostlight, by popular up-and-comers Matthew Martin and Tim Realbuto, presented an industry reading on Monday, January 13th at Theater Three on West 43rd Street, following two highly-attended backer's auditions on December 2nd at The New 42nd Street Studios. Kevin Lambert (Broadway's Godspell) presented the January 13th reading, which was directed by Realbuto and Martin and featured a starstudded 18 person cast, including Drama League nominee and Great Comet star Phillipa Soo, three time Tony nominee Carolee Carmello, Tony nominee Robert Cuccioli, Jennifer Hope Wills, Kimberly Faye Greenberg, Trevor McQueen, and Abigail Ludrof. Alison Holman (Freedom's Song) provided the musical direction.
